TT Electronics welcomes Inken Braunschmidt to its Board as Non-Executive Director

– UK, Weybridge –  TT Electronics plc (LON: TTG), a global provider of engineered electronics for performance-critical applications, today announced the appointment of Inken Braunschmidt. Its Board as a Non-Executive Director effective on 1 July 2024.

Inken Braunschmidt will also join the Nominations, Remuneration, and Audit Committee.

About Inken Braunschmidt

Inken Braunschmidt, a German national, is a non-executive director of both James Fisher and Sons plc and Xaar plc and is chair of the remuneration committee at James Fisher and Sons plc. She is a member of the Digital Programme Board of the Royal Academy of Engineering.

She was at FTSE 100 industrials business Halma plc for six years until 2023, latterly as Chief Innovation and Digital Officer and member of the Executive Board. Before that, she spent 13 years at RWE AG, the German energy giant, where she held various international leadership roles focusing on strategy, innovation, digital transformation, and change management.

She studied Business Administration, Innovation & Technology Management at Kiel University and completed her PhD thesis in Technology Management.

​About TT Electronics

TT Electronics is a global provider of engineered electronics for performance-critical applications.

The Company operates in industries where there are structural growth drivers, working with market-leading customers primarily in the industrial, medical, aerospace, and defense sectors. Products designed and manufactured include sensors, power management devices, and connectivity solutions. TT has design and manufacturing facilities in the UK, North America, and Asia.
